Theoretical plate number (n) is an index that indicates column efficiency. The number of theoretical plates forms the basis of chromatographic theory, and is a key parameter used in all modes of chromatography for measuring column efficiency. Theoretical plate numbers are indirect measure of peak width for a peak at a specific retention time. They described column efficiency in terms of the number of theoretical plates, n, \[n=\frac{l}{h} \label{12.10}\] where l is the column’s length and h is the height of a theoretical plate.
